How Rapid Structural Drying Works
The key to successful rapid structural drying is a well-executed process that involves proper equipment usage and meticulous attention to detail. Our team has perfected this process over the years, ensuring that every step is taken to reduce damage and increase efficiency.
Step 1: Inspection and Assessment
Our team will arrive at your property within 60 minutes to conduct a thorough inspection and assessment. We’ll identify the source of the water damage, measure the affected area and find out the best course of action for rapid structural drying.
Step 2: Water Extraction and Drying
We’ll use specialized equipment to extract water from your property including industrial-grade pumps and high-velocity drying systems. Our team will work tirelessly to dry your property quickly and efficiently.
Step 3: Drying and Monitoring
After the initial drying process, we’ll monitor the affected area to ensure that it’s completely dry and free from moisture. Our team will use specialized equipment to detect any remaining moisture and take corrective action as needed.
Step 4: Cleaning and Disinfecting
Once the property is dry, we’ll clean and disinfect affected areas to prevent mold growth and remove any remaining debris. Our team will also apply a sealant to protect your property from future water damage.
Step 5: Final Inspection and Certification
After the restoration process is complete, our team will conduct a final inspection to ensure that your property is dry and free from damage. We’ll also provide a certification of completion to give you peace of mind.

Rapid Structural Drying Cost in Picture Rocks, AZ
The cost of rapid structural drying services in Picture Rocks, AZ varies based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team provides free estimates and transparency about costs so you can make informed decisions about your property’s restoration.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ction and drying |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age |
| Drying and monitoring |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, equipment usage |
| Cleaning and disinfecting |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, equipment usage |
| Final inspection and certification |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age |
